Incense, in Feng Shui, is not just a pleasant fragrance. It is a symbolic purifier that dispels negative energy, enriches the environment, and bridges the physical and the spiritual. Its transformative power can inspire and motivate you in your Feng Shui journey.
Various forms of incense are associated with multiple Feng Shui objectives:
Sandalwood: grounding and purification
Lavender: peace and healing
Jasmine: love and passion
Agarwood: religious and spiritual growth
All of this will not work, though, if the placement isn’t good.
General Feng Shui Rules of Placement for the Incense
Before you enter certain places, the following are the guidelines you must follow:
Keep the burners free of debris and in working order to avoid stagnation.
Choose a fireproof, hard surface like brass or ceramic.
Never leave incense in messy or scattered environments.
Never employ incense for negative motivation.

1. Near the Entrance, But Not Facing the Door
The entrance is the door through which the Chi enters. Placing an incense burner at the door entry of your house creates a barrier that allows good energy to enter while repelling negative vibrations.
Feng Shui Tips:
Position it to the left or the right of the primary door instead of in front of the door. This accepts flow instead of challenging energy directly.

4. In the Home Office or Study
Incense will hone in your concentration, keep you in the moment, and soothe stress—a perfect addition to a workspace.
Best Feng Shui Locations:
North (Professional Career)
Northeast (Learning & Wisdom)
Recommend scents
Frankincense: religious function
Lemongrass: cleanses mental blockage
Cedarwood: stability and permanency
TIPS
Burn before starting work to energize the room.
Position it to the left or right of your desk, rather than directly in line with your monitor.

5. Bedroom: With Caution
You may use incense in the bedroom, but you must do so responsibly.
Why You Would Use It:
To establish intimacy (rose, ylang-ya)
For relaxation (lavender, chamomile)
For emotional healing (sandalwood)
Feng Shui Fundamentals
Utilize only calm, serene incense.
Set it in the back right corner (Love & Relationships) if you’re standing in the bed’s direction.

Feng Shui Element Guide to Placing Incense
Feng Shui is all about the five elements of wood, fire, earth, metal, and water. The incense is in the fire element, so make sure you balance it in all the Bagua sectors.
Enhance with Fire: South (Fame), Southeast (Wealth)
Balance in the Woods: East, Southeast
Soften in Metal-heavy locations: Western, Northwestern areas.
Find a color or symbol that complements your incense burner for extra harmony.
Top Incense Burners to Use with Feng Shui
Your incense burner itself matters. Here is what to look out for
Material
Clay or ceramic: Grounding and earthy
Brass or copper: Vibrant and classy
Wood: excels in personal altars
Design
Choose the burners that are symbolic of the dragon, the yin and yang, or the lotus blossom.
Avoid using very new or industrial-looking designs, as they can disrupt the natural flow.
